Kinds of Welding Qualifications
Although the AWS’ regular CW certificate opens the door for the majority of positions, some fields will require their certain certificate. Several of the most-well-known of which appear below.
- API Certification for welders who deal with pipelines in the oil and gas field
- ASME Certification for individuals that handle boiler and pressure containers
-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certification for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ors
- CW Certificates to be a Certified Welder

Welder Job Growth Projections in Tennessee
welding specialists in Tennessee are in good shape as the latest forecasts from O*Net Online suggest significant growth. Through the year 2022, the national demand for this position is anticipated to rise at an excellent level. Due to this rise in positions, you have to have lots of opportunities to get a job as a welding specialist in Stony Point, TN.
The data displays jobs and earnings forecasts for welders in the State of Tennessee through the end of the decade.
| Tennessee |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 8,240 | 9,740 | 18% | 350 |
| Tennessee |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$24,800 | $34,700 | $47,300 |
Source: O*Net Online
